      Istanbul Basaksehir vs Sporting Lisbon Predictions

      • Both teams have scored in 3 of Basaksehir’s last 4 matches.
      • Both teams have scored in 3 of Sporting’s last 4 matches.
      • Basaksehir have a 67% win ratio at home where both teams have scored in 75% of their matches.
      • Both teams have scored in 64% of Sporting’s away trips.

      Neither side have a good record of clean sheets

      Sporting may have been disappointed not to have kept a clean sheet in the 1st leg at home after goals from Coates, Sporar, and Vietto put the Portuguese outfit 3-0 up after just fifty-one minutes, but a late penalty from Visca handed Basaksehir a lifeline and something to possibly build upon back in Turkey.

      The visitors head into the 2nd leg as the form favourites with four wins, one draw, and one defeat from their last six matches but their Turkish hosts have picked up eight wins, three draws and suffered just one defeat from their twelve home games in the league and will be confident in their ability to turn this European tie around. Sporting have already lost three times on the road in the Primeira Liga and will be expecting a hostile atmosphere in Turkey where the first goal could prove crucial.

      Basaksehir average 2.25 points per home game and boast a 67% win ratio in their own backyard while Sporting average 1.64 points per away game and have lost 27% of their away games domestically, so you can see why we have backed a home win this Thursday. Basaksehir score an average of 2.42 goals per home game and concede just 0.92 goals while Sporting score an average of 1.55 goals per away game and concede 1.00 goals, and we have predicted a final scoreline of 2-1 in the hosts’ favour.

      Sporting will be hoping to have done enough in the 1st leg to progress

      Both teams have scored in 75% of the hosts’ home matches this season, as well as in 64% of Sporting’s away games, and we have backed both teams to score on Thursday. Over 2.5 goals have been produced in 67% of Basaksehir’s home games and 45% of Sporting’s trips on the road, adding further weight to our prediction for a 2-1 final scoreline on Thursday.

      The host shave only kept clean sheets in 25% of their home games while the visitors have only kept their opponents out in 18% of their away games and we can’t see either side failing to score in Turkey. Basaksehir have scored in all of their home games this season and Sporting have only failed to score in 18% of their trips on the road. Exactly 3-goals have been scored in a quarter of the hosts’ home matches so far this season and we have backed another 3-goals to be produced in Thursday’s 2nd leg as well.

      We’re confident that both teams will score in Thursday’s 2nd leg and we have predicted a final scoreline of 2-1 in favour of Basaksehir. The hosts need to win but a 2-1 scoreline in their favour simply won’t be good enough to see them progress through to the next round of the Europa League. Sporting have more experience in European competitions, head into the 2nd leg as the form favourites, and showed their class in the 1st leg which is why we believe they will do enough on Thursday to keep their European adventure going.
